Research on wetting characteristics of coal dust with a new type of mine EMI dust depressant

  • With the improvement of the degree of mechanized mining,the amount of coal dust produced also increases. In view of the increasingly serious dust pollution in the underground working environment of coal mines,the surface tension of solution containing green high-efficiency biological dust suppressant (EMI) with different mass fractions was measured,and the contact angle,coal dust wetting rate,coal dust moisture absorption and water retention of coal dust with different particle sizes were taken as indicators. The wetting effect of EMI solution with different mass fractions on coal dust with different particle sizes were studied. The experimental results show that the contact angle of coal dust decreases gradually with the increase of mass fraction of EMI dust depressant in the solution,the time required for complete settlement of coal dust decreases gradually,the moisture absorption increases gradually,the water retention increases gradually,and the hardening property of coal samples is larger after water loss. Through analysis,the mechanism of EMI wetting coal dust are obtained:reducing the surface tension of water;increasing the wettability of the solution;reduce water loss;improve the evaporation resistance of the solution.
